Player’s Career

Roger Hegi began his professional career in 1983. He played as a midfielder, showcasing impressive skills and a keen sense of positioning on the pitch. Hegi joined Grasshoppers in 1985, becoming an integral part of the team. Over the next decade, he made significant contributions to the club’s success. During his time, Hegi played in numerous domestic leagues and European competitions. His career at Grasshoppers spanned until 1995, where he earned a reputation as a crafty playmaker with an eye for goal.

Achievements

During his tenure at Grasshoppers, Roger Hegi achieved remarkable milestones. He helped the team secure five Swiss Super League titles, contributing to the club’s dominance in Swiss football during the late 1980s and early 1990s. Hegi also played a crucial role in the club’s success in domestic cup competitions, winning the Swiss Cup multiple times. His individual accolades included being named Swiss Footballer of the Year in 1993, underscoring his importance to the team. His dedication and performance during this period solidified his status as a fan favourite and a club legend.

Notable Moments

Roger Hegi produced memorable performances while wearing the Grasshoppers’ shirt. One notable moment came during the 1990-1991 season, when he scored a stunning goal against FC Zurich in the Swiss Cup final. This decisive goal not only secured the cup but also marked a pivotal point in Hegi’s career. Additionally, his precision passing and gameplay during European competitions showcased his talent on larger stages. Hegi’s performance against teams like AS Monaco in the UEFA Cup further established him as a key player for Grasshoppers. Such moments have etched his name in the club’s illustrious history.

Shirt Design and Features

The retro Grasshoppers shirt that Roger Hegi donned is a nostalgic representation of football’s golden age. The shirt primarily featured a striking green colour with white accents, a bold reminder of the club’s identity. Its design showcased thick horizontal stripes, a pattern that was both simple and elegant. The collar had a classic cut, staying true to the retro vibe of the 1980s and 1990s. The material was breathable, suitable for the intense matches he played. The shirt also boasted the iconic Grasshoppers badge, showcasing pride and club loyalty.
